Re: ps2pdfでTTFを埋め込むには【解決】

名前: てつ
日時: 2005-01-15 21:44:09
IPアドレス: 61.213.102.*

>>33746 できました! 角籘先生、ありがとうございました。 終わってみれば簡単なことですが、そこにたどり着くのが難しい。 ということで、今後のために私なりに作業手順をまとめておきました。 フォントについてはGhostscriptのフォントパス配下にリンクを張るの が筋かもしれませんが、Vineのデフォルトに合わせて、絶対パスでの 実体への参照としています。 ●Vine 3.1のps2pdfでTrueTypeフォントを埋め込む方法 (東風代替フォントを事例に) 1.CIDFnmap*の修正 /usr/share/ghostscript/7.07/lib/CIDFnmapの (CIDFnmap.Koc) .runlibfile のエントリを有効にする。 /usr/share/ghostscript/7.07/lib/CIDFnmap.CJKの /Adobe-Japan1 /Kochi-Mincho-Subst ; % CIDFnmap.Koc /Adobe-Japan2 /Kochi-Gothic-Subst ; % CIDFnmap.Koc /Ryumin-Light /Kochi-Mincho-Subst ; % CIDFnmap.Koc /Ryumin-Light-V /Kochi-Mincho-Subst ; % CIDFnmap.Koc /GothicBBB-Medium /Kochi-Gothic-Subst ; % CIDFnmap.Koc のエントリを有効にする。同時に、各々のAlias-Mincho/Gothicにエイリアス しているエントリをコメントアウトする。 /usr/share/ghostscript/7.07/lib/CIDFnmap.Kocの /Kochi-Mincho-Subst (/usr/share/ghostscript/Resource/Font/kochi-mincho.ttf) ; /Kochi-Gothic-Subst (/usr/share/ghostscript/Resource/Font/kochi-gothic.ttf) ; のエントリを有効にする。さざなみフォントならここでフォント名を変更。フォ ントパスは適宜確認。リンク先でもOK。 2.ps2pdfの修正(もしくは複製) /usr/bin/ps2pdfwr のNeverEmbedFontListを定義しているリストから、 /Ryumin-Light /GothicBBB-Medium /Kochi-Mincho /Kochi-Gothic を削除する。 以上を施した上で、 ps2pdf14 -dNOKANJI your.ps を行う。 pdffonts your.pdf で埋め込みを確認できる。

この書き込みへの返事:

お名前
題名 
メッセージ(タグは <a href="...">...</a> だけ使えます)